Man attempts abduction of SU female student Sunday morning

A Syracuse University female student escaped a possible attempted abduction early Sunday morning, according to a Department of Public Safety notice sent out to students.

An unidentified male in a dark green Jeep approached the student as she walked alone on the 700 block of Maryland Avenue at about 3:30 a.m. When the student approached the Jeep to give him directions, the man asked her if she wanted to get in the car and then grabbed her wrist. The student was able to break free, and the man left traveling down Euclid Avenue toward campus, according to the notice.

No one was injured, according to the notice.

The man is identified in the release as black, between 20-30 years old with short hair. He wore a red hooded sweatshirt and a diamond stud in his right ear, according to the notice.
